4C2Q
Crystal structure of human testis angiotensin-I converting enzyme mutant R522K
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| DIAMOND BEAMLINE I04 |
| Synchrotron site | Diamond |
| Beamline | I04 |
| Temperature [K] | 100 |
| Detector technology | PIXEL |
| Collection date | 2013-08-08 |
| Detector | DECTRIS PILATUS 6M |
| Spacegroup name | P 21 21 21 |
| Unit cell lengths | 56.640, 85.040, 133.660 |
| Unit cell angles | 90.00, 90.00, 90.00 |
